The Webb School won the last time they faced University School of Nashville and things went their way on Friday too. The Webb School Feet came out on top against the University School of Nashville Tigers by a score of 60-49.

The Webb School's win was the result of several impressive offensive performances. One of the most notable came from Jax Howard, who posted 15 points in addition to seven assists and five rebounds. Howard has been hot for a while, having posted 15 or more points the last nine times he's played. The team also got some help courtesy of Eli Brown, who went 5 for 11 en route to 17 points and three steals.
The Webb School has been performing well recently as they've won five of their last six matches, which provided a nice bump to their 11-6 record this season. As for University School of Nashville, their loss was their fourth straight on the road, which dropped their record down to 8-9.
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. The Webb School will square off against Grace Christian Academy at 6:00 p.m. on Monday. The Webb School is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 60.2 points per game this season.
